27. Cattleya forbesii x Cattleya bowringiana: a new hybrid of Cattleya orchid
Abstract The hybrid between Cattleya forbesii x Cattleya bowringiana shows flowers of lilac coloration, labellum with a light yellow center and striated with purple stripes of the same tone of other floral whorls. The plant flourished four years after seeding and produced, on average, six flowers.
